Best Central Area 糖心原创s (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 5 private schools serving 517 students in the neighborhood of Central Area, Salem, OR.
The top-ranked private schools in Central Area include St. Joseph School, Salem Family Ymca Preschool & Kindergarten, and Capital Christian School.
40% of private schools in Central Area are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Catholic).
